Technical Specifications
Hardware Parameters:
1. Dimensions: Approximately 0.9m.
2. Degrees of Freedom: 22 (Legs: 6 DoF * 2; Arms: 4 DoF * 2; Head: 2 DoF).
3. Large Joint Movement Space: Hip joint: P -170° to 100°, R -23° to +90°, Y ± 60°; Knee joint: -0° to 130°; Ankle joint: P -50° to 20°, R ± 20°.
4. Processor:NVIDIA Jetson Orin Nx 8GB, providing 117TOPS AI computing power.
5. Sensors: RGBD Camera, Microphone Array, Speaker, 9-axis IMU.
6. Joints: Full-force-controlled joints, supporting mixed control of torque, velocity, and position, with dual-encoder joint modules.
7. Battery Life: 40min

Software System:
1. Supports secondary development, providing interfaces for low-level joints and sensors as well as high-level motion interfaces, and is compatible with the ROS2 communication protocol.
2. Provides robot model and simulation interfaces, supporting simulation environments such as Issac sim.
3. Provides a mobile phone APP, supporting robot network configuration and remote control of the robot.
